Linked in another thread, but i thought it fit here as well..

link

quote:

Vitt confirmed that he told league investigators that the Saints used terms like "cart-offs" and "whacks" (a legal hit that didn't result in injury), among other such details. Vitt, however, said he did not corroborate any of the league's more sweeping claims that the team had a "bounty" system in place.

quote:

Vitt again stressed that he had never heard the word "bounty" until the NFL's investigators brought up the term earlier this year. And he denied the existence of any bounties or any bounty program being in place. Vitt admitted that a pay-for-performance program was in place but said the league never asked about a pay-for-performance program - which means he wasn't intentionally lying when he denied the existence of a "bounty" program.

quote:

When asked why he and other suspended members of the Saints' management and coaching staff didn't put up much of a public fight when they were punished earlier this year, Vitt again said he didn't want to comment since the players' appeals process is still ongoing, but he said he would comment in the future. And he said part of the reason is that the coaches don't have the same kind of appeals process available to them that players have - and certainly not that most average people have available.
